2011 Girls' Youth Pan-American Volleyball Cup
The 2011 Girls' Youth Pan-American Volleyball Cup was the first edition of the annual women's volleyball tournament, played by eight countries from July 1–9, 2011 in Tijuana, Mexico.[1]

Individual awards
- Most valuable player[2]
Priscila Bosio (ARG)
- Best scorer
Samantha Bricio (MEX)
- Best spiker
Brayelin Martínez (DOM)
- Best blocker
Luz Divina Nuñez (DOM)
- Best server
Alejandra Isiordia (MEX)
- Best digger
Dianise Rodriguez (PUR)
- Best setter
Graciela Allende (ARG)
- Best receiver
Jazmin Molly (ARG)
- Best libero
Winifer Fernández (DOM)
